How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Pacific Palisades?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Pacific Palisades Studio Apartments | $2,980 | $1,400 | $4,880 |
| Pacific Palisades 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,537 | $1,950 | $6,945 |
Pacific Palisades 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,998 | $2,575 | $10,000+ |
| Pacific Palisades 3 Bedroom Apartments | $7,434 | $3,299 | $10,000+ |
| Pacific Palisades 4 Bedroom Apartments | $11,235 | $5,995 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Pacific Palisades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Pacific Palisades with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Pacific Palisades is at 1412 W. 17th St listed at $2,525.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Pacific Palisades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Pacific Palisades is $4,998.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Pacific Palisades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Pacific Palisades is a 1,809 square feet unit starting from $18,910 at 1221 Ocean Avenue.
What is the average size for Pacific Palisades 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Pacific Palisades is currently 1,168 sq ft.
